The 18 HIPAA Identifiers

Protected Health Information (PHI) encompasses any individually identifiable health data that healthcare providers, insurers, and business associates create, receive, or maintain. HIPAA mandates protection for 18 specific identifiers, including names, Social Security numbers, medical record numbers, dates of birth, biometric identifiers, and geographic information smaller than a state. Think of these identifiers as digital fingerprints—each one capable of linking health data back to a specific individual.

How AI-Powered Redaction Works: From Manual to Intelligent Automation

The shift from manual to AI-powered redaction represents a fundamental transformation in how healthcare organizations protect patient privacy. Manual redaction requires staff to physically review every document word-by-word, blacking out protected health information (PHI) like social security numbers, addresses, and medical record numbers—a process that's not only time-consuming but alarmingly prone to human error.

AI-powered redaction visualization

Modern AI-powered redaction uses machine learning algorithms to automatically detect and permanently remove sensitive information across multiple formats—documents, images, audio files, and video footage. Unlike simple "find and replace" functions, these intelligent systems recognize patterns and context, identifying PHI even when it appears in unexpected formats or locations throughout hundreds of pages simultaneously.

Here's how the technology works in practice: When a healthcare organization uploads patient records, the AI scans for all 18 HIPAA-defined identifiers, from names and dates to device serial numbers. Consider a mid-sized health system processing 10,000 records annually. Traditional redaction requires approximately 30 minutes per document—that's 5,000 staff hours yearly. Automated redaction reduces this to 5 minutes per document, freeing 4,167 hours for higher-value work. Build Your Zero-Trust Workflow

Create clear protocols for staff training that emphasize the "trust but verify" approach. As detailed in How to Achieve Zero-Trust Document Redaction with AI in 2025, implementing a step-by-step zero-trust workflow ensures every redacted document undergoes validation, even when AI handles the heavy lifting.

Essential Testing Procedures:

  • Run pilot programs with non-critical documents first
  • Establish human review checkpoints for high-stakes files
  • Document false positive and false negative rates
  • Create feedback loops for continuous AI improvement

Is AI redaction HIPAA compliant?

Yes, when properly implemented. AI redaction systems must follow the HIPAA Security Rule by encrypting data, maintaining audit logs, and implementing strict access controls. According to HIPAA Compliance AI in 2025, healthcare organizations must obtain documented security verification from AI vendors before allowing access to protected health information. The key is de-identifying PHI before processing and storing re-identification keys separately in secure hardware modules.
